Rotary Actuators - rack and pinionThe rack and pinion type actuator, in order to transmit the same torque, is required to be much bigger in size than the rotary vane motor.
Generation and transmission is carried out via a rack piston which is positioned transversely to a drive journal fitted with a pinion.
The resulting shear forces that occur between the gear teeth and the opposing back of the piston are hydraulically balanced, or supported by roller bearings depending on the design.
These actuators are particularly suitable for high torques.
